Does it have anything new about Colony Collapse Disorder?

Last I checked they still had no clue what causes it or why, only that the entire hive just sort of dies without any sign as to why. And its a real problem because honey bees are a downright vital link in the ecosystems of almost every continent. Entire ecosystems will vanish without sufficient pollinators.

Of course ignorant people do their damage too, spraying anything that acts like a bee even though your usual fuzzy honey bees just think you smell nice. Nice job wasps, making people afraid of bees.
